
Precisely what is CNC Machining?
CNC stands for Computer Numerical Regulate. CNC machining can be a subtractive producing approach exactly where program-driven applications Handle equipment to get rid of product from a workpiece, leading to a highly precise and concluded element.
CNC machining can do the job with many different elements, such as:
Metals (aluminum, stainless-steel, brass, titanium)
Plastics (ABS, PEEK, polycarbonate)
Composites
Wooden and even more
Compared with conventional guide solutions, CNC machines offer you automation, repeatability, and precision—earning them essential for customized CNC sections and limited-tolerance components.
Varieties of CNC Machining Expert services
Enable’s break down the core varieties of CNC expert services Employed in the industry these days:
1. Precision CNC Machining
Precision CNC machining is the method of producing sections with exceptionally limited tolerances—frequently down to microns. It’s used in aerospace, health care, protection, and substantial-conclusion automotive sectors.
Critical Options:
Extremely-specific dimensional precision
Fantastic area finishes
Large repeatability
Appropriate for equally prototyping and mass generation
two. CNC Milling Companies
CNC milling includes rotating chopping instruments that go throughout a fixed workpiece to eliminate product. It’s perfect for shaping flat and irregular surfaces, slots, pockets, and sophisticated 3D geometries.
Apps:
Brackets and housings
Engine components
Mould sections
Personalized enclosures
Resources Supported: Metals, plastics, composites
3. CNC Turning Solutions
In CNC turning, the workpiece rotates though a stationary chopping Device removes product. It’s perfect for cylindrical and symmetrical elements like shafts, bushings, and pins.
Benefits:
Faster generation for round parts
Perfect for large-quantity creation
Fantastic area finishes
Resources Supported: Metals, plastics, and much more
four. 5-Axis CNC Machining
Unlike common 3-axis devices, 5-axis CNC machining lets reducing together five Instructions simultaneously. This lessens setups, raises precision, and enables the development of extremely advanced geometries.
Ideal for:
Aerospace areas
Healthcare products
Complex molds
Substantial-overall performance automotive parts
Benefits:
More quickly turnaround
Increased component complexity
Excellent area top quality

Advantages of Working with CNC Machining Solutions
Below’s why industries around the world have confidence in CNC machining:
one. Precision and Consistency
CNC devices can realize extremely large tolerances (±0.001 inches or superior), producing steady effects throughout A large number of units.
2. Rapid Turnaround
As soon as the CAD style and programming are Prepared, CNC machining allows speedy output—even for complex styles.
3. Content Flexibility
From plastics to aerospace-quality metals, CNC machining supports numerous types of products, enabling numerous applications.
4. Price-Efficient for Medium to Large Volumes
Despite the fact that CNC machining has an increased set up Value as compared to 3D printing, it results in being extra Price tag-effective for larger production operates as a consequence of its velocity and performance.
five. No Want for Molds or Tooling
As opposed to injection molding, CNC machining doesn’t demand customized molds—saving upfront tooling costs and allowing for uncomplicated style and design iterations.
